Step 1: Moisture Detection
Our technicians will use advanced equipment to scan your property for hidden moisture sources. This may include thermal imaging cameras, moisture meters, and other specialized tools to detect even the slightest signs of water damage.
Step 2: Damage Assessment
Once we've identified the moisture sources, our team will conduct a thorough assessment to find out the extent of the damage. This may involve inspecting your home's foundation, walls, ceilings, and floors for signs of water intrusion, rot, or other forms of damage.
Step 3: Treatment and Repair
Based on our assessment, our team will develop a customized treatment plan to address the moisture issues and repair any damage. This may involve installing new drywall, replacing damaged flooring, or applying specialized coatings to prevent future moisture damage.
Step 4: Moisture Reduction
Our technicians will use specialized equipment to reduce moisture levels in your home, ensuring a safe and healthy environment for you and your family. This may involve installing dehumidifiers, ventilation systems, or other moisture-reducing solutions.
Step 5: Follow-up and Maintenance
Finally, our team will conduct a thorough follow-up inspection to ensure your home remains dry and damage-free. We'll also provide you with maintenance tips and recommendations to prevent future moisture issues.

Moisture Mapping v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Visible water damage to a small area (less than 10 sq. Ft.) | Yes | No | You can likely handle a small area of water damage on your own with the right equipment and guidance. |
| Hidden moisture sources in a large area (over 100 sq. Ft.) | No | Yes | Hidden moisture sources can be difficult to detect and need specialized equipment and expertise to address. |
| Water damage to a load-bearing wall or structural part | No | Yes | Load-bearing walls and structural parts need specialized expertise and equipment to repair safely and effectively. |
| Unexplained mold or mildew growth in a high-traffic area | No | Yes | Mold and mildew growth in high-traffic areas can be hazardous to your health and need specialized equipment and expertise to address. |
| Visible water damage to a large area (over 100 sq. Ft.) | No | Yes | Large areas of water damage need specialized equipment and expertise to address safely and effectively. |
| Hidden moisture sources in a crawl space or attic | No | Yes | Crawl spaces and attics need specialized equipment and expertise to access and address hidden moisture sources. |

Moisture Mapping Cost in East Brunswick, NJ
The cost of Moisture Mapping services in East Brunswick, NJ, varies dep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Our prices start at around $500 for minor moisture issues and can range up to $2,500 for more extensive damage. Factors that affect the cost include: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Moisture Detection | $500 - $1,500 | The size and complexity of the affected area, as well as the type of equipment required. |
| Damage Assessment | $200 - $500 | The extent of the damage, including the number of areas affected and the type of materials involved. |
| Treatment and Repair | $1,000 - $3,000 | The type and extent of repairs required, including the materials and labor needed. |
| Moisture Reduction | $500 - $1,000 | The type and complexity of the moisture reduction system required. |
| Follow-up and Maintenance | $100 - $300 | The frequency and type of follow-up visits required, as well as any more maintenance recommendations. |
Keep in mind that ex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ment, and we offer free estimates for all our Moisture Mapping services.
